🌿 Side‑by‑Side Comparison: The Ten Plagues of Egypt & The Plagues of Revelation


Both sets of judgments follow the same pattern:

  • God confronts false gods and human rebellion
  • Creation itself becomes the instrument of judgment
  • The purpose is revelation, repentance, and deliverance
  • The final judgment leads to liberation of God’s people

📜 1. Water Judgments

Exodus PlagueRevelation ParallelNotes
Water to Blood (Ex 7)2nd Trumpet – sea becomes blood (Rev 8:8) 3rd Trumpet – rivers become bitter (Rev 8:10–11) 2nd & 3rd Bowls – seas and rivers become blood (Rev 16:3–4)Revelation expands the scope from Egypt to the whole world.

🐸 2. Frogs

Exodus PlagueRevelation ParallelNotes
Frogs (Ex 8)Demonic frog‑like spirits gathering the nations for Armageddon (Rev 16:13–14)In both, frogs symbolize unclean spiritual forces.

🪳 3. Lice/Gnats

Exodus PlagueRevelation ParallelNotes
Dust becomes gnats (Ex 8)5th Trumpet – demonic locusts from the abyss (Rev 9:1–11)Both involve tormenting swarms from the earth.

🪰 4. Swarms of Insects

Exodus PlagueRevelation ParallelNotes
Swarms (Ex 8)5th Trumpet – locusts torment humanity (Rev 9)Revelation intensifies the plague into a supernatural army.

🐄 5. Death of Livestock

Exodus PlagueRevelation ParallelNotes
Livestock die (Ex 9)4th Seal – death by famine, beasts, sword, plague (Rev 6:7–8)Both show economic collapse and loss of provision.

🤒 6. Boils

Exodus PlagueRevelation ParallelNotes
Boils (Ex 9)1st Bowl – painful sores on those with the mark (Rev 16:2)Direct parallel: physical affliction as judgment.

🌩 7. Hail & Fire

Exodus PlagueRevelation ParallelNotes
Hail mixed with fire (Ex 9)1st Trumpet – hail and fire mixed with blood (Rev 8:7)Revelation echoes this plague almost word‑for‑word.

🦗 8. Locusts

Exodus PlagueRevelation ParallelNotes
Locusts devour the land (Ex 10)5th Trumpet – demonic locusts torment humanity (Rev 9)Revelation transforms the natural plague into a supernatural one.

🌑 9. Darkness

Exodus PlagueRevelation ParallelNotes
Thick darkness (Ex 10)5th Bowl – darkness on the kingdom of the Beast (Rev 16:10)Darkness symbolizes judgment on spiritual powers.

💀 10. Death of the Firstborn

Exodus PlagueRevelation ParallelNotes
Death of the firstborn (Ex 12)6th Trumpet – one‑third of mankind killed (Rev 9:13–21) 7th Trumpet – final judgment announced (Rev 11:15–18)Both are climactic judgments leading to deliverance.

🔥 The Big Picture: Exodus Is the Pattern for Revelation

  • Exodus = local judgment
  • Revelation = global judgment
  • Exodus frees Israel from Pharaoh
  • Revelation frees the world from the Beast
  • Exodus ends with Passover
  • Revelation ends with the Marriage Supper of the Lamb

Revelation is the greater Exodus.
